Child-Safe Window Treatment Solutions


Safety features are very important considerations for nurseries and children's rooms. 
Your window treatments should have no looped or loose pull cords, and wands should be 
Another sample of Parkland™ Classics™ wood blinds in a children's room; available at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, IL
out of your child's reach. 

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, IL carries a wide selection of Hunter Douglas window
treatments that can be equipped with child-safe operating systems. 

Options include the LiteRise® operating system, a cordless system that holds blinds and 
shades securely in any position: Simply push up to  raise and pull down to lower. 
The elimination of lift cords means increased safety for children and pets. 

Another cordless operating system is SimpleLift™ for Applause® honeycomb shades. 
The contoured bottom rail makes raising and lowering simple—no handle is necessary.

The revolutionary Hunter Douglas UltraGlide® operating system uses a retractable
 cord mechanism to raise and lower the window shade or shading. A constant cord 
length means there are never any long, dangling cords, making this an ideal solution for a 
nursery or children’s room. 

Shutters are another child-safe window treatment to consider.

Rustic Wood - A Natural and Beautiful Design Element


Many people opt for smooth and refined wood when decorating their homes, and that’s a good choice. But consider adding rustic wood for an even more natural and woodsy feel that’s comforting, because it reminds us of the past. 

Rustic Wood in Living Room - Design Ideas by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, ILRustic wood comes in many varieties, including maple, oak, aspen, pine and walnut. And it comes in many looks, such as boards recycled from American barns to logs, driftwood and tree stumps. 

Since rustic wood is all about the rough look, keep texture in mind when you select your other home furnishings. A rough texture like linen complements rustic wood, or use a smooth texture like silk as a contrast. Other home fashions that go well with rustic wood include textured flooring and items made from leather or silk.

Rustic Wood Fireplace Mantel - Design Ideas by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, IL
Rustic wood looks fabulous with white or light beige as a neutral because the light, clean color brings out the beauty and grain of the wood. Effective accent colors include sage green and rusty red. 

Consider the following elements for adding rustic wood to your home: 
- Coffee tables, end tables, and dining tables
- Flooring
- Shutters
- A wall or sliding door taken from an old barn
Decorating with Rustic Wood - Design Ideas by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, IL

More ideas for rustic wood elements are: 
- Fireplace mantels or surrounds
- Bookshelves
- Kitchen or bathroom cabinets
- Bed frames

If you like texture, nature and a warm, earthy look, decorating with rustic wood may be just the style for you!

Wreaths Can Last All Year Long

Adding a Decorative Wreath - Design Ideas by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, IL
Many of us think of wreaths as decorative elements only for the December holidays or for Thanksgiving, but the fact is that a decorative wreath – depending on its style – can add a beautiful touch to your home all year long. 

Wreaths that incorporate non-holiday elements, such as nuts, seeds, seashells, pine cones, citrus leaves, flowers and fruit can be displayed any time of the year. 

Wreaths are not just a visual design element. They can add a scrumptious aroma to your home too! For the holidays consider traditional fir and pine. For all year long, think bay leaves, sage, cinnamon, rosemary and chili peppers. 

Do you have an unusual space where you want to hang a wreath? Wreaths don’t have to be perfectly round. Sometimes they’re oval, square or rectangular, and that shape can add a unique decorative element to your home.

And wreaths can be hung just about everywhere, not just on a front door! This includes walls, windows, above fireplaces, even on a mirror in your powder room! Of course, hanging a wreath on the front door during the holidays is the perfect way to get your guests into the holiday spirit before they even come into your house!

Black Never Goes Out of Style


There’s something about adding one or two elements of black to a room that anchors the room and enhances the other colors. You and your guests may not even notice the touch of black, but it does make a difference. 

Black with Cream and Pink - Design Ideas by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, ILBlack is a powerful color, so a little goes a long way in adding drama, sophistication, seriousness or masculinity. And one of the best things about black is that it never goes out of style, even as other colors rise and fall in popularity, so your black accents will probably outlast all your other design elements! 

Black goes well with so many colors: It looks beautiful with cream and white, but also with bold jewel tones and soft pastels.

Black window treatments and area rug - Design Ideas by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, ILToday, some people are even decorating with black as the primary color in their design scheme – but be cautious about using too much black, it can be overpowering. 

Ideas for a touch of black include:
- Window treatments, valances or drapery rods
- Area rugs or flooring
- Frames for paintings, photographs or mirrors
- Side tables
- Lamps or lampshades

Black accent wall and arm chair - Design Ideas by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, ILMore ideas are:
- Upholstery fabric
- Accent wall
- Pillows and throws
- Wrought iron fireplace accessories
- Lacquer moldings around windows and doors

Photography: A Tried and True Design Element


In the early days of photography, art aficionados didn’t consider photographs a “real” form of art. Today, we know that isn’t true. You can purchase a vast variety of photographic art or create your own - and it’s just as beautiful and engaging as any other form of art you can display in your home. 















Decorating with Photography - Design Ideas by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, IL

























Faming is half the fun. Often the frames are just as interesting – or even more interesting – than the photos themselves! You can go shabby-chic vintage or bold and ornate. Or opt for simple black rectangular frames to keep the emphasis on the photos themselves. 
Photography Arrangement Ideas by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, IL
It’s typical to display photographs in a collection, from small groups with just two photos to large displays with as many photos as you can fit across your wall or display shelves. Photos can be all the same size and orientation or can vary in size and shape.


Display photos can range from super-size portraits or landscape shots to collections of miniature-sized photos of almost any item.


With photos, you can:
- Tell your family’s story
- Focus on your kids or grandkids
- Pay homage to your pets
- Feature the places you’ve visited

Or you can highlight specific things you like, such as elephants, dogs, Victorian houses or oak trees.

Arrange collections in consistent horizontal vertical columns or horizontal rows, or go wild with a random arrangement. You can even angle photos up a stairwell. Equally pleasing are photos arranged on a shelf or mantel, often mixed with other pieces such as mirrors, vases and plants.

Decorating with Royal Blue

Royal blue décor creates a feeling of safety and calm.

A living room with royal blue accents and Nantucket™ window shadings. Shadings available at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, IL
Royal blue is a beautiful shade of blue, just a touch lighter than navy or midnight blue, and a tad darker than steel blue or French blue. Royal blue is often called Mediterranean Blue. Cobalt, lapis and Greek blue are similar to royal blue and can be substituted. 

Psychologically, blue is a calming, fresh and harmonious color, so it’s perfect for a home environment. The darker shades of blue, like royal blue, remind us of the sea or the dark evening sky. 

Royal blue can complement almost any design style, and is especially effective with Asian, modern, traditional and Victorian decorating plans. 

Royal blue helps bring a room to life and brings other colors in the room into focus. 

It is a bold color, but it tones down well, working as a striking accent when used with lots of neutrals, such as grey, ivory, white and beige or with lighter shades of blue. 

You can also add a splash of complementary tangerine or other hues of orange and yellow; the warmer colors create a beautiful balance. 

Periwinkle and lavender are also nice touches, paired with royal blue.
A living room with royal blue accents and Vignette® Modern Roman Shades. Shades available at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, IL

Also think of using royal blue in these ways:
-- Paired with soft and filmy white fabrics for a summery, cool décor
-- With nautical and ocean themes
-- For a dramatic powder room or foyer accent wall
-- With ceramic stools, lamps and urns, to create an Asian look
-- With patterned tile, fabrics and rugs to build a Moroccan style
-- With Delft patterns to create a traditional Dutch look

Create an inviting dining room

An inviting dining room makes your guests feel welcome.

A formal dining room with Pirouette® window shadings -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, IL
For a while, many people weren’t interested in a formal dining room and even converted their dining rooms into libraries, billiard rooms or offices. Today the dining room is back! Many homeowners want to create a beautiful setting for dining with their family and friends. 

A dining room’s function is key, of course, but the dining room is about so much more than just eating a meal. It’s about the experience and the ambiance people feel when they dine in your home. 


A dining room with large mirror and Silhouette® window shadings, available at Interior Motives and More ... in Huntley, ILYour table is the anchor of your room, and the chairs are key. These are long-term investments that you’ll have forever, if you purchase high quality. And don’t forget a sideboard or china cabinet to store dishes, silverware and linens close at hand. 

Here are some tips to optimize your dining room: 

-- Think about whether you need a table with leaves, if you plan to entertain a crowd. 

-- Make sure the chairs are comfortable and the right height for the table. 

-- Use mirrors to make the room seem larger. 

-- Change the look of your table with linens and table settings, and the look of your chairs with slipcovers.


-- Add interest to your walls with wallpaper, an accent painted wall or wainscoting. 

-- Plan for beautiful lighting, including a chandelier, and even wall sconces or buffet lamps. 

-- Add window coverings that provide both beauty and function, especially when the late afternoon sun is streaming in. 

-- And, of course, decorate your dining room for the holidays for added cheer.

Window Treatments for French Doors

What to Consider When Selecting Window Treatments for Your French Doors or Patio Doors
What to Consider When Selecting Window Treatments for Your French Doors or Patio Doors
We offer a large variety of window treatment options for French doors and patio doors, including Hunter Douglas blinds, shades and shutters. 

Virtually any Hunter Douglas window treatment can be ordered to cover a French door, but it's best to select a window covering that has a low-profile headrail and can be attached on the bottom of the window portion of the door.

Products that allow the vanes or shade material to stay close to the door itself are ideal. Many Hunter Douglas window products can be ordered with special cut-outs for pull-down lever door handles.
